Br. Guy Consolmagno chats with Cliff Stoll - astronomer, teacher and author of the book The Cuckoo’s Egg, which tells the story of how he tracked down a group of German hackers working for the Soviet KGB in 1986. Cliff is also a long-time buddy of Br. Guy. Co-Hosts: Br. Guy Consolmagno SJ: Director of Vatican Observatory and President of the Vatican Observatory Foundation. How to Make an Impact: From Crater Science to Public Outreach
Prof. Dr. Christian Koeberl has had a fascinating career in planetary sciences. An expert in how planetary impacts make craters, he served for ten years as the director of the Natural History Museum of Vienna, one of the most important natural history museums in Europe.Today, Dr. Koeberl is the Chair in Impact Research and Planetary Geology at the University of Vienna.In this episode of the Vatican Observatory podcast, Dr. Koeberl joins Br.
